At its core, a switch connects multiple devices, such as computers, printers, and servers, within a local area network (LAN). Unlike routers, which connect different networks, switches operate at the data link layer (Layer 2) of the OSI model. They use MAC (Media Access Control) addresses to determine the destination of data packets, allowing for efficient communication between devices. When a device sends data, the switch receives it and checks the MAC address to forward the packet only to the intended recipient, reducing unnecessary traffic on the network.
